Output ec0626accb81b0a702aff17bc3e2016ac2b5db47876e1a0096e4fa8ae55b5a91:19

value
61867
script pubkey
OP_0 OP_PUSHBYTES_20 66653ed2a19c2e69bf1851326b76df06a152c799
address
bc1qvejna54pnshxn0cc2yexkaklq6s493uec26k2y
transaction
ec0626accb81b0a702aff17bc3e2016ac2b5db47876e1a0096e4fa8ae55b5a91
confirmations
27981
spent
true